check the policy details carefully - I took insurance through greenlight for the Vee - said it was garaged at night (which it is !!) and when the policy came through it stated that if the car was on the drive between the hours of 10.00pm and 6.00am it WAS NOT insured!!! It had to be either off the home premises or in the garage between those hours - apparently because I had received a "discount" because it was garaged at night!!!

I have to say I cancelled my insurance with them and went elsewhere.
